HPAC / matchpy
A library for pattern matching on symbolic expressions in Python.
☆168Updated last year
Alternatives and similar repositories for matchpy:
Users that are interested in matchpy are comparing it to the libraries listed below
- A simple package to do symbolic math (focus on code gen and DSLs)☆114Updated last month
- Domain Specific Languages in Python☆96Updated last year
- ☆71Updated 4 years ago
- A general dispatch and override mechanism for Python.☆105Updated 2 weeks ago
- Press conda packages into wheels☆115Updated last year
- A Python CAS library☆72Updated 2 weeks ago
- A kernel to support Python dataflows in the Jupyter Notebook environment☆120Updated 3 weeks ago
- Python AST that abstracts the underlying Python version☆144Updated 2 months ago
- A multiplexer kernel for Jupyter☆78Updated 2 years ago
- Python implementation of Mathematics of Arrays (MOA)☆23Updated 4 years ago
- PyInterval — Interval arithmetic in Python☆87Updated 7 years ago
- Caching based on computation time and storage space☆136Updated 4 years ago
- Subsumed into xnd☆81Updated last year
- Logic Programming in Python☆31Updated 3 years ago
- Python wrappers for SymEngine☆176Updated last week
- 💥 Fast matrix-multiplication as a self-contained Python library – no system dependencies!☆226Updated 2 weeks ago
- Automatic parallelization of Python/NumPy, C, and C++ codes on Linux and MacOSX☆220Updated 4 years ago
- A tool for testing Jupyter kernels☆64Updated last year
- Data Parallel Python☆207Updated 11 years ago
- Python pattern matching like functional languages.☆161Updated 4 years ago
- Extract semantic information about static Python code☆74Updated last month
- IPython magic for parallel profiling (like `%time`, but parallel)☆71Updated 7 years ago
- Run Numba compiled functions in SQLite☆38Updated this week
- A python lens library for manipulating deeply nested immutable structures☆320Updated last year
- Python bindings to picosat (a SAT solver)☆187Updated 3 weeks ago
- Manipulate arrays of complex data structures as easily as Numpy.☆214Updated 4 years ago
- Tools for the symbolic manipulation of PyMC models, Theano, and TensorFlow graphs.☆62Updated last year
- A reactive Python kernel☆86Updated 6 years ago
- A Python library for manipulating indices of ndarrays☆103Updated 6 months ago
- PyContracts is a Python package that allows to declare constraints on function parameters and return values. Contracts can be specified…☆406Updated 4 months ago